AMERICAN EMERALD AWARDS FOUNDATION INC

EIN 47-3687447 · Performing Arts Organizations

What they do

AMERICAN EMERALD AWARD FOUNDATIONS PROVIDES A SAFE and DEVELOPMENTALLY FOCUSED FACILITY WHERE THOSE WHO DEAL WITH MENTAL and PHYSICAL DEBILITATING CONDITIONS CAN COME and WORK ALONGSIDE A COMMITTED STAFF to INCREASE THEIR CHANCE of LIVING A NORMAL LIFE.

Money

Financial picture

Tax year 2017

A plain-language look at the latest Form 990 figures available. These numbers help you ask better questions; they do not, by themselves, rate whether a charity is good or bad.

How each $100 of revenue was used

The large number compares each expense with revenue. The smaller number shows its share of total expenses.

Total reported revenue$104,686
Mission workProgram services$133,347127.38% of revenue74.4% of expenses
ManagementOffice and general costs$45,93443.88% of revenue25.6% of expenses
FundraisingAsking for donations0.00% of revenue0.0% of expenses
Total expenses$179,281171.26% of revenue

Expenses were greater than revenue, so the colored ring fills the available $100 and the total above 100% is shown below.

Money in and money out

Revenue$104,686
Expenses$179,281
Annual shortfall $74,595 Expenses were higher than revenue for this filing year.
